Activity During WWII

He enlisted in the United States Army in January 1943 during World War II. He served with the rank of Technician Fifth Grade in Company "C" of the 825th Engineer Aviation Battalion, a unit of the 9th Engineer Command attached to the 9th Air Force. His battalion was responsible for the construction, repair, and maintenance of airfields and air infrastructure, which were essential to Allied air operations in Europe after the Normandy landings.
